37 lines
1.0 KiB
Transact-SQL
37 lines
1.0 KiB
Transact-SQL
|
|
|
|
--班前会补充字段
|
|
IF NOT EXISTS (SELECT 1 F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ME = 'Meeting_ClassMeeting' AND COLUMN_NAME = 'Remark')
|
|
BEGIN
|
|
ALTER TABLE Meeting_ClassMeeting ADD Remark nvarchar(500);
|
|
END
|
|
GO
|
|
|
|
|
|
--项目表补充字段:总包单位、总包单位项目
|
|
IF NOT EXISTS (SELECT 1 F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ME = 'Base_Project' AND COLUMN_NAME = 'SubjectUnit')
|
|
BEGIN
|
|
-- 总包单位
|
|
ALTER TABLE Base_Project ADD SubjectUnit nvarchar(50) COLLATE Chinese_PRC_CI_AS NULL;
|
|
-- 总包单位下项目id
|
|
ALTER TABLE Base_Project ADD SubjectProject nvarchar(50) COLLATE Chinese_PRC_CI_AS NULL;
|
|
END
|
|
GO
|
|
|
|
|
|
--数据来源
|
|
alter table HSSE_Hazard_HazardRegister add DataSource char(1) COLLATE Chinese_PRC_CI_AS NULL;
|
|
EXEC sp_addextendedproperty
|
|
'MS_Description', N'数据来源(1总包,0本单位)',
|
|
'SCHEMA', N'dbo',
|
|
'TABLE', N'HSSE_Hazard_HazardRegister',
|
|
'COLUMN', N'DataSource'
|
|
GO
|
|
|
|
|
|
|
|
--定制版需要根据具体的菜单名称进行修改为"安全健康检查"
|
|
update [dbo].[Sys_Menu] set MenuName = '安全健康检查' WHERE MenuName = '安全健康日常巡检' and IsUsed = '1'
|
|
|
|
|